The weight limit takes into account the distribution of weight across the frame and the stress it places on different components. Generally speaking, conventional mattresses are designed to support people weighing up to 110 kg. Most mattress manufacturers have a weight limit of 18 stone (115kg) per sleeper, which means you're going to struggle if you are of this weight or above. Several factors, including the thickness of the metal, the quality of the welds, and the design of the frame, determine the weight capacity of a metal bed frame. As general guidelines, for a single bed with mattress, the weight limit is around 16 stone and for a double bed or larger, it should be able to hold two people at around 16 stone each.
